Description
This property is a two story 10 unit apartment complex in the middle of Tigerland. All the units are the same; approximately 400 sf studios. They all have kitchen cabinets, a stove, a fridge, and a window unit. They are open space with a closet and a private bathroom. The tenants are referred and subsidized by two special programs. The leases are 12 month leases and the rents are direct deposited. Contact us for more information. Tigerland is a well known multifamily community right next to the LSU golf course (A potential location for the new sports arena). As you enter Tigerland, you are greeted by the popular student nightlife bar scene like Fred's Bar and Grill, Mike's and The House. Tigerland was once the premier student housing area of choice, and we believe that with the new LSU Sports Arena, those days can come back. Owner/Agent
